WebMar 30, 2024 · You can try the following cleaning method. If it doesn't work, it's possible that your wife is allergic. -Turn it inside out & soak in cold water mixed with 3 tbsp. of white vinegar for about 15min. After 15min. let the water drain. -Very gently massage in hair conditioner. Be careful not to over agitate as this can cause the sweater to felt.
